Nietzsche's Post-Enlightenment Vision
This chapter examines Nietzsche's insights on the decline of traditional religion following the Enlightenment, positing that new political religions, like nationalism, may arise to fulfill humanity's need for identity. It delves into his views on myth-making, the concept of the 'ubermensch', and his critical stance on democracy and mass culture, highlighting his preference for a hierarchical society led by exceptional individuals. Additionally, it contrasts Nietzsche's admiration for Christ with critiques of institutionalized religion, emphasizing the complexities of his philosophical outlook.
